      Lecturer in Art & Design

      Location: Rotherham Campus, Rotherham

      Salary:£29,455 (unqualified) to £33,487 (qualified) a year + benefits

      Vacancy Type:Permanent, Full time (37 hours each week, all year round)

      Closing Date: 08th of June 2026

      About the Role

      Are you passionate about shaping the next generation of creatives? We are looking for an inspiring Lecturer in Art & Design to join our vibrant department.

      Whether you are an experienced educator or a practicing artist looking to transition into Further Education, this is your chance to bring your industry expertise into the studio and help our students turn their talent into careers.

      Within this role the successful candidate will be responsible for delivering outstanding teaching and assessment in Levels 1-3 and elements of HE Art & Design. With an enthusiastic and engaging approach, you will have the ability to motivate students and support them to achieve their potential.

      You will be responsible for the success of students and providing an enriched curriculum, monitoring student progress and ensure timely completion and achievement. This will include recruitment, providing advice and guidance to students on their progression routes, and developing industry links that provide them with enrichment and work experience.

      You will

      • Hold a degree in Art & Design (or a related discipline).
      • Hold a teaching qualification (PGCE, Cert Ed) or a willingness to work towards one.
      • Have professional industry experience and a strong portfolio of work.
      • Have the ability to engage diverse learners and foster an inclusive studio environment.

      You will hold a Level 2 (or equivalent) qualification in English and Maths (or be willing to undertake).

      We understand that no candidate will perfectly match every qualification or criterion listed. If your experience differs from what we've outlined but you believe you can contribute to this role, we encourage you to apply!

      Department Info

      You will work as part of the curriculum team at the Rotherham campus and you will also closely work with and take direction from our Curriculum Team Leaders. You will be line managed by the Curriculum Manager.
